The product positioning process
WebbProduct positioning is the process of creating a unique identity and image for a product in the minds of consumers. It involves identifying the key benefits and features of the product and communicating them in a way that resonates with the target audience. Webb10 apr. 2024 · Positioning is a strategic process that marketers use to determine the place or “niche” an offering should occupy in a given market, relative to other customer … WebbThere are at least six effective methods for positioning products: (1) competitors, (2) use or application, (3) price-quality relationship, (4) product user, (5) product class, and (6) cultural symbol.
